Original Description
Harrington Mann’s The Study for Mardi Gras is a captivating glimpse into the glamour and whimsy of turn-of-the-century revelry. Painted circa 1905 during the height of the Edwardian era, the work radiates elegance with its fluid brushwork and luminous palette, embodying Mann’s affinity for society portraiture and theatrical flair. Depicting a masked figure adorned in opulent Carnival attire, the painting balances realism with impressionistic touches, mirroring the influence of contemporaries like John Singer Sargent. Though lesser-known today, Mann was celebrated in his time for his ability to infuse aristocratic portraits with vitality—this study, likely a preparatory piece for a larger composition, exemplifies his talent for capturing fleeting moments of festivity. Its historical significance lies in documenting the intersection of high society and masquerade culture, a theme beloved by the Belle Époque elite.
